Minister Gamini Jayawickrama Perera Formally Requests President Sirisena To Release Gnanasara Thera On Presidential Pardon

Buddhist Affairs Minister Gamini Jayawickrama Perera has officially requested President Maithripala Sirisena to release Galagodaaththe Gnansara Thera who is currently serving 6-year imprisonment. 

The Minister, in a letter, has requested the President to grant the Bodu Bala Sena General Secretary Gnanasara Thera a Presidential pardon. 

He has also forwarded a string of letters, written by senior Buddhist monks, seeking relief for Gnanasara Thera who was jailed last year for contempt of court. 

Gnanasara Thera for convicted for threatening Sandhya Ekneligoda, the wife of journalist Prageeth Ekneligoda, inside the Homagama Magistrate's Court premises. 

President Sirisena's allies have already stated that President Sirisena will release Gnanasara Thera on February 04.

SLFP MP Shantha Bandara, an ally of Sirisena, yesterday confirmed to the media that the President would release Gnansara Thera on a special pardon on the Independence Day.
